Web19 jan. 2007 · Robeson was born in Princeton, New Jersey on April 9, 1898, to Reverend William Drew Robeson, the pastor of Princeton’s Witherspoon Street Presbyterian Church, and Maria Louisa Bustill Robeson. His mother was from a prominent local mixed-race family, and his father was a former slave who escaped from a plantation before the Civil … Web20 jul. 2024 · William Drew Robeson was a minister, and he valued education and freedom above all else. He was 15 years old when he and his older brother escaped from slavery …

Paul Leroy Robeson (/ ... James Earl Jones performed the one-man show Paul Robeson, written by Phillip Hayes Dean, on Broadway. This stage drama was made into a TV movie in 1979, starring Jones and directed by Lloyd Richards.
